CR- Foundations of High Quality Intervention and Specially Designed Instruction
Cedar Falls CRAEA February 6th, 2025




This course is intended for year one CRAEA team representatives and their mentors. Participants
will learn the foundations of diagnostic assessment in order to identify specific student needs and
recommend appropriate services through an understanding of the Supplemental and Intensive Tiers Guide. Participants will use the Learner Steps within the Supplemental and Intensive Tiers Guide to understand the components of a high quality MTSS system. They will learn to use and analyze student data to determine instructional needs. Participants will have an opportunity to practice coaching teachers and LEA partners to create high quality interventions and specially designed instruction based on data driven student needs.
